An adoptive parent profile is a document that outlines a prospective adoptive parent’s background and qualifications. It typically includes information about the family’s lifestyle, interests, parenting history, and other pertinent details. These profiles are used by adoption agencies as part of the evaluation process for adoption placements.

What is an adoptive parent profile?

An adoptive parent profile is a document that outlines a prospective adoptive parent’s background and qualifications. It typically includes information about the family’s lifestyle, interests, parenting history, and other pertinent details.

Why do adoption agencies use parental profiles?

Adoption agencies use adoptive parent profiles as part of their evaluation process for adoption placements. This helps them to better understand the potential parents involved in an adoption case and ensure that they provide the best possible placement for a child or family.

What kinds of information does an adoptive parent profile include?

An adoptable parent profile typically includes information about the family’s lifestyle, interests, parenting history, and other pertinent details. It may also include information about any past criminal records or credit checks if applicable to the applicant(s).

How do I know if I need to create an adoptable parent profile?

Typically if you are looking to pursue an adoption through an agency or lawyer then you will be required to submit a parental profile as part of the application process. If you are working with a non-profit organization then they may not require one but it is important to check with them just in case.

What steps should I take when creating my own adoptable parent profile?

When creating your own adoptable parent profile it is important to be honest and thorough in order for it to accurately represent who you are as individuals and as potential parents. Make sure to include any relevant experience with children including volunteer work or children from previous relationships if applicable along with anything else that can help demonstrate your ability to provide a loving home for an adopted child.
